Microsoft’s strategic alliance with OpenAI put them ahead of the curve early in the generative AI boom. However, that lead is rapidly shrinking. The pressure Nadella feels is synthesized from three primary competitive vectors:
The race is not just about having the best single model; it’s about controlling the *platform* developers use. Amazon Web Services (AWS), for example, is aggressively positioning itself as the neutral ground for AI development via its **Bedrock** platform. This allows enterprises to test, fine-tune, and deploy models from various providers—including Anthropic’s Claude, a direct competitor to OpenAI’s GPT series.
This strategy directly challenges Microsoft's primary advantage: the tight integration of Azure and OpenAI services. If AWS can convince large enterprises that having diverse model access on one secure platform is safer and more flexible, Microsoft’s exclusive path becomes less appealing. Nadella's urgency is a direct response to the need to solidify Azure's AI moat before competitors like AWS fully leverage their cloud dominance against the OpenAI partnership.
Google, the traditional AI powerhouse, has been perceived as slower to commercialize its research breakthroughs. Reports detailing **Google's push for 'AI-First' restructuring after the Gemini launch** show they are correcting this course aggressively. By merging its top research arms and centralizing product deployment, Google is channeling its vast talent pool directly into rapid product iteration.
For Nadella, this means the competitor he respects most—the one with the deepest foundational knowledge—is now operating with maximum organizational efficiency. "Founder Mode" demands that Microsoft match this centralized urgency, cutting through the layers of corporate process that naturally accumulate in a company the size of Microsoft.

While this operational sprint is necessary to win the current AI arms race, it begs a critical question for the long term: Can this pace be maintained without catastrophic consequences?
One significant area of analysis concerns the **"Hidden Cost of 'Always On' AI Development."** Startup culture, when transplanted into a $3 trillion company, brings inherent instability.
For the engineers and product managers, "Founder Mode" often translates to perpetual crisis mode. This can lead to significant burnout and the accumulation of technical debt—shortcuts taken in code or process today that result in massive rework and instability tomorrow. While quick deployment secures market share now, poorly governed AI deployment can lead to severe reputation damage or major security vulnerabilities later.
